First, you need to decide how long your veil should be. There are three standard length categories for all wedding veils, including ivory. The longest is the cathedral length. Cathedral length veils extend well beyond the train of the dress. Thus they are most appropriate for very formal weddings, particularly those held in large churches and for those with cathedral length wedding dresses.
Next, in the middle length category are the finger tip length veils. These veils are roughly 36 inches long, although the exact size depends on the height of the bride. They are appropriate for formal and even semi-formal weddings. They are called finger tip veils because they reach the bride’s finger tip. The shortest veils are the elbow length veils. These veils are the ones you will see at most modern weddings.
Another thing to consider is the number of tiers that your ivory wedding veil should have. Most veils have one or two tiers, meaning that there are one or two layers of fabric in the veil. Some veils have as many as four tiers. Generally, a less formal wedding will have less tiers, but even a two tier ivory veil is enough for most formal weddings. One tier veils do not have a blusher layer, and this may or may not be appropriate for your particular situation. Two tier veils, and higher order veils, do have a blusher.
